Abstract

This invention provides a titanic acid compound-type electrode active material having a high battery capacity and, at the same time, having excellent cycle characteristics. The titanic acid compound exhibits an X-ray diffraction pattern corresponding to a bronze-type titanium dioxide except for a peak for a (200) plane and having a peak intensity ratio between the (001) plane and the (200) plane, i.e., I/I, of not more than 0.2. The titanic acid compound may be produced by heat dehydrating HTiOat a temperature in the range of 200 to 330° C., by heat dehydrating HTiOat a temperature in the range of 250 to 650° C., or by heat dehydrating HTiOat a temperature in the range of 200 to 600° C.
